⚠️ Potential issue | 🟠 Major

Embedded certificate appears to be a real CA certificate — use a placeholder instead.

This PEM block looks like an actual internal CA certificate rather than a placeholder. Publishing real certificates in documentation (especially in a public repo) is a security concern — it leaks internal PKI details and could aid targeted attacks. Replace it with a clearly marked placeholder, e.g.:

Redirect scheme is hardcoded to http:// — should this be https://?

The X-Auth-Request-Redirect header uses http:// but the rest of the document uses HTTPS URLs (lines 87, 113). If the platform is served over HTTPS, this would redirect the user to an HTTP URL after authentication, potentially breaking the OAuth flow or causing a security downgrade.

Consider using https:// or, if the scheme varies, documenting when each should be used:
